

He graduated from Somers School, Flathead High School and Boise State University. Throughout his life he was an outstanding athlete in all sports and ending with Field and Track at Boise State. It was there that he developed a love of study for US, World History and Economics. In his earlier years he treasured family hunting trips, as well as boating and fishing on Flathead Lake. He was a very loyal person who valued Family, God and Country.
He and his devoted wife, Erica, married on February 24, 2007. Together they raised a family is Prescott, AZ before recently moving to Henderson, NV. Together they enjoyed road trips and live music, however their favorite past time was time spent as a family.
He cherished his family, especially the children. Darron was the kind of father who spent a lot of time with each of his children to learn what their interests were in school and athletics. When he wasn’t working, he would always attend their special events and was their biggest fan.
To him, once a friend, always a friend. Some would say he was our “gentle giant”, and our “voice of reason”. He was active in helping children through Big Brothers and Big Sisters. He encouraged his children to be the best they could be and always help others. Darron was a gift to everyone who knew him and will be missed.
